Redis是一种常见的键值存储系统。为了确保我们的应用程序能够连接到Redis 服务器 ,我们需要进行连接测试。本文将介绍如何进行Redis连接测试以确保连通性。此外,我们将展示如何使用Python和PHP编程语言进行连接测试。
1. Redis连接测试的重要性
在使用Redis作为应用程序的数据存储时,连接测试非常重要。无论是应用程序的编写者还是服务器管理员,都需要确保应用程序能够连接到Redis服务器。如果无法连接到Redis服务器,应用程序将无法读取或写入数据,这将导致应用程序失效。因此,进行Redis连接测试是非常重要的。
2. Redis连接测试的方法
Redis连接测试的方法非常简单。我们可以使用Redis客户端连接Redis服务器并执行命令。如果执行命令成功,则说明连接成功。以下是Python和PHP的Redis连接测试示例。
2.1 Python连接Redis测试示例
Python是一种强大且易于学习的编程语言,由于其简洁的语法和强大的功能,越来越多的开发者将其用于连接Redis服务器。连接Redis服务器的Python代码如下:
import redis
redis_server = redis.StrictRedis(host=’localhost’, port=6379, db=0)
if redis_server.ping():
print(“Connected to Redis!”)
print(“Redis connection fled!”)
2.2 PHP连接Redis测试示例PHP是一种流行的Web编程语言,它具有良好的跨平台兼容性。连接Redis服务器的PHP代码如下:```php$redis_server = new Redis();$redis_server->connect('localhost', 6379);if ($redis_server->ping()) {echo "Connected to Redis!";} else {echo "Redis connection fled!";}
在这两个示例中,我们使用了Redis客户端来连接Redis服务器。我们定义了Redis服务器的主机名和端口号,并使用Redis客户端执行“ping”命令来测试连接。如果“ping”命令执行成功并返回“PONG”,则说明Redis服务器已经正确连接。否则,连接失败。
3. 结论
Redis连接测试是确保应用程序和Redis服务器能够正常连接的重要步骤。我们可以使用Python和PHP等编程语言进行Redis连接测试,以确保连接成功。无论是开发者还是服务器管理员,都应该熟悉Redis连接测试的过程,并始终使用可靠的连接测试方法来保证应用程序的正常运行。
香港服务器首选树叶云,2H2G首月10元开通。树叶云(www.IDC.Net)提供简单好用,价格厚道的香港/美国云服务器和独立服务器。IDC+ISP+ICP资质。ARIN和APNIC会员。成熟技术团队15年行业经验。
scrapy使用redis的时候,redis需要进行一些设置吗
1.使用两台机器,一台是win10,一台是centos7,分别在两台机器上部署scrapy来进行分布式抓取一个网站7的ip地址为192.168.1.112,用来作为redis的Master端,win10的机器作为的爬虫运行时会把提取到的url封装成request放到redis中的数据库:“dmoz:requests”,并且从该数据库中提取request后下载网页,再把网页的内容存放到redis的另一个数据库中“dmoz:items”从master的redis中取出待抓取的request,下载完网页之后就把网页的内容发送回master的redis5.重复上面的3和4,直到master的redis中的“dmoz:requests”数据库为空,再把master的redis中的“dmoz:items”数据库写入到mongodb中里的reids还有一个数据“dmoz:dupefilter”是用来存储抓取过的url的指纹(使用哈希函数将url运算后的结果),是防止重复抓取的!
启动spring boot报错,怎么解决
【解决办法】需要在启动类的@EnableAutoConfiguration或@SpringBootApplication中添加exclude = {},排除此类的autoconfig。 启动以后就可以正常运行。 【原因】这个原因是maven依赖包冲突,有重复的依赖。 【Spring Boot】Spring Boot是由Pivotal团队提供的全新框架,其设计目的是用来简化新Spring应用的初始搭建以及开发过程。 该框架使用了特定的方式来进行配置,从而使开发人员不再需要定义样板化的配置。 通过这种方式,Spring Boot致力于在蓬勃发展的快速应用开发领域(rapid application development)成为领导者。

redis中的zadd是啥意思
redis是一个Key-value存储系统。 和Memcached类似,它支持存储的value类型相对更多,包括string(字符串)、list(链表)、set(集合)、zset(sorted set --有序集合)和hash(哈希类型)。 这些数据类型都支持push/pop、add/remove及取交集并集和差集及更丰富的操作,而且这些操作都是原子性的。 在此基础上,redis支持各种不同方式的排序。 与memcached一样,为了保证效率,数据都是缓存在内存中。 区别的是redis会周期性的把更新的数据写入磁盘或者把修改操作写入追加的记录文件,并且在此基础上实现了master-slave(主从)同步。
发表评论